Effectiveness and Performance Contrast



When comparing air source and ground resource heatpump for effectiveness and efficiency, it's vital to think about just how each system operates in different conditions. Air source heatpump draw out heat from the outdoors air, making them extra susceptible to fluctuations in temperature level. This implies they might be much less efficient in exceptionally cool environments.

On the other hand, ground resource heatpump utilize steady below ground temperatures for heat exchange, providing more constant efficiency regardless of external weather. Ground source heatpump are normally more energy-efficient in the long run as a result of the steady heat source underground. Expense Evaluation: Setup and Maintenance



For a comprehensive contrast between air resource and ground source heatpump, it's essential to evaluate the costs associated with their setup and upkeep. Air resource heat pumps usually have lower in advance installation expenses compared to ground resource heatpump. The installment of air resource heatpump involves less facility excavation and boring, making it a more affordable choice for numerous home owners.



Nevertheless, ground resource heat pumps are recognized for their higher effectiveness, which can cause reduced long-lasting energy expenses, possibly countering the first installation expenditures over time.

When it comes to maintenance costs, air resource heatpump are typically much easier and less costly to preserve compared to ground source heatpump. Ground source heat pumps call for periodic look at the below ground loop system, which can sustain additional upkeep expenditures.

On the other hand, air resource heatpump commonly call for simple filter adjustments and occasional specialist assessments, maintaining maintenance expenses fairly low.

Environmental Effect Assessment



Assessing the environmental impact of air resource and ground source heat pumps is vital in recognizing their sustainability.

Air source heatpump require electricity to operate, which can result in enhanced carbon emissions if the electrical power originates from fossil fuels. On the other hand, ground source heat pumps use the stable temperature of the ground to warm and cool your home, leading to reduced power usage and decreased greenhouse gas discharges.

The installment of both kinds of heatpump involves some degree of environmental impact, such as the use of refrigerants in air resource heat pumps or the excavation needed for ground loopholes in ground source heat pumps. Nevertheless, ground resource heatpump have a longer life-span and greater effectiveness, making them a much more environmentally friendly option in the long run.
